Roof Flashing Issues

There are numerous types of roof flashings required for a properly installed roof. Headwall roof flashing, counter flashing, roof valley flashing, pipe jacks, t-stacks, gas pipe flashings and drip edge are the most common. 

These flashings can be missing, and/or installed improperly. Most roofing leaks will typically be a direct result of deteriorated or poorly install flashings. Phoenix Best Contractors can identify these roofing issues. Call us to schedule your roofing inspection.
